排序
深入理解Mysql的B+Tree索引原理
首先,正確的創建合適的索引,是提升數據庫查詢性能的基礎。 索引是什么? 索引是為了加速對表中數據行的檢索而創建的一種分散存儲的數據結構。 索引的工作機制是怎樣的? 如上圖中,如果現在有...
mysql如何增加表中新的列?
mysql中可以使用“ALTER TABLE”語句來增加表中新的列,語法格式“ALTER TABLE 表名 ADD 新字段名 數據類型 [約束條件];”;默認是在表的末尾添加新的列,如果配合使用FIRST關鍵字則可在開頭添...
sqlite和mysql的區別是什么
區別:1、和MySQL相比,SQLite支持的數據類型較少。2、SQLite的可移植性較好,而MySQL較差。3、MySQL有構造良好的用戶管理系統,而SQLite沒有。4、SQLite沒有內置的身份驗證機制,而MySQL有,其...
告別繁瑣的字符串處理:gupalo/twigext Twig 擴展庫的使用體驗
在之前的項目中,我常常需要在 twig 模板中進行各種字符串和數組操作。例如,格式化日期、對數組元素求和、生成隨機數等等。這些操作都需要編寫自定義的 twig 函數,或者在模板中使用復雜的邏輯...
excel中保留整數的函數有哪些
int函數取整,正數直接去掉小數部分取整,負數則截取掉小數部分后,在-1得到整數。 TRUNC函數取整,直接截取掉小數部分進行取整,負數同理。 ROUND函數,四舍五入方式取整,第二個參數為0時即為...
Go語言中len函數為什么返回int類型而不是uint類型?
Go語言內置函數len返回值類型探究 Go語言內置函數len用于返回各種類型值的長度。Go語言規范中明確定義了len函數的返回值類型為int,而非uint。這引發了一個問題:為什么len函數返回int而不是uin...
MyBatis 查詢 int 類型數據返回 null 時如何處理?
當使用 mybatis 查詢 sql 期望著返回 int 類型的數據時,卻實際返回 null,會引發異常。這是因為 mybatis 不允許原始類型的方法返回 null 值。針對此問題,有兩種常見解決方案: 1. 修改返回類...
mysql下載時提示磁盤寫入錯誤如何處理
mysql下載提示磁盤寫入錯誤,解決方案如下:1. 檢查磁盤空間是否不足,清理空間或更換更大磁盤;2. 使用磁盤檢測工具(如chkdsk或fsck)檢查并修復磁盤錯誤,必要時更換硬盤;3. 檢查目標目錄權限...
如何處理在IDEA中連接Oracle數據庫時出現的數字溢出錯誤?
IntelliJ IDEA連接Oracle數據庫:數字溢出錯誤解決方案 在使用IntelliJ IDEA連接Oracle數據庫時,可能會遇到惱人的“數字溢出”錯誤。此類錯誤通常源于數據類型不兼容或配置問題。本文將提供詳...
c++怎么進行單元測試
在c++++中進行單元測試可以使用google test、boost.test和catch2等框架。具體步驟包括:1. 編寫測試用例,2. 運行測試,3. 分析結果。使用google test編寫測試用例如下:#include int add(int a...